[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Koha-cvs] CVS: koha/value_builder unimarc_field_4XX.pl,1.3,1.4
From: |
Henri-Damien LAURENT |
Subject: |
[Koha-cvs] CVS: koha/value_builder unimarc_field_4XX.pl,1.3,1.4 |
Date: |
Fri, 18 Mar 2005 07:53:08 -0800 |
Update of /cvsroot/koha/koha/value_builder
In directory sc8-pr-cvs1.sourceforge.net:/tmp/cvs-serv770/value_builder
Modified Files:
unimarc_field_4XX.pl
Log Message:
Minor Bug Fixing
Index: unimarc_field_4XX.pl
===================================================================
RCS file: /cvsroot/koha/koha/value_builder/unimarc_field_4XX.pl,v
retrieving revision 1.3
retrieving revision 1.4
diff -C2 -r1.3 -r1.4
*** unimarc_field_4XX.pl 16 Mar 2005 17:40:00 -0000 1.3
--- unimarc_field_4XX.pl 18 Mar 2005 15:52:29 -0000 1.4
***************
*** 97,108 ****
$req->execute($bibnum);
($bibid,$bibnum) = $req->fetchrow;
! # warn "bibid :".$bibid;
#get marc record
$marcrecord = MARCgetbiblio($dbh,$bibid);
! # warn "record : ".$marcrecord->as_formatted;
! # my @loop_data =();
! # my $tag;
! # my @loop_data =();
! # my @subfields_data;
my $subfield_value_9=$bibid;
--- 97,104 ----
$req->execute($bibnum);
($bibid,$bibnum) = $req->fetchrow;
! #warn "bibid :".$bibid;
#get marc record
$marcrecord = MARCgetbiblio($dbh,$bibid);
! warn "record : ".$marcrecord->as_formatted;
my $subfield_value_9=$bibid;
***************
*** 120,124 ****
if ($marcrecord->field('100')){
my $publicationdate;
! warn "date de publication
1".substr($marcrecord->field('100')->subfield("a"),9,4)." date de publication
2 ".substr($marcrecord->field('100')->subfield("a"),12,4);
$publicationdate =
substr($marcrecord->field('100')->subfield("a"),9,4);
if
(substr($marcrecord->field('100')->subfield("a"),12,4)>$publicationdate){
--- 116,120 ----
if ($marcrecord->field('100')){
my $publicationdate;
! #warn "date de publication
1".substr($marcrecord->field('100')->subfield("a"),9,4)." date de publication
2 ".substr($marcrecord->field('100')->subfield("a"),12,4);
$publicationdate =
substr($marcrecord->field('100')->subfield("a"),9,4);
if
(substr($marcrecord->field('100')->subfield("a"),12,4)>$publicationdate){
***************
*** 169,192 ****
my $subfield_value_y = $marcrecord->field('013')->subfield("a")
if ($marcrecord->field('013'));
if ($marcrecord->field('010')){
! my $subfield_value_y =
$marcrecord->field('010')->subfield("a");
}
- # my @subf;
- # #=(a,c,d,e,h,i,p,t,u,v,x,y,0,9);
- # # loop through each subfield
- # for my $i (0..$#subf) {
- # $subf[$i][0] = "@" unless $subf[$i][0];
- # my %subfield_data;
- # $subfield_data{marc_value}=$subf[$i][1];
- # $subfield_data{marc_subfield}=$subf[$i][0];
- # $subfield_data{marc_tag}="";#$field->tag();
- # push(@subfields_data, \%subfield_data);
- # }
- # if ($#subfields_data>=0) {
- # my %tag_data;
- # $tag_data{tag}="";#$field->tag().' -'. "";
- # $tag_data{subfield} = address@hidden;
- # push (@loop_data, \%tag_data);
- # }
- # $template->param("0XX" =>address@hidden);
$template->param(fillinput => 1,
index =>
$query->param('index')."",
--- 165,170 ----
my $subfield_value_y = $marcrecord->field('013')->subfield("a")
if ($marcrecord->field('013'));
if ($marcrecord->field('010')){
! $subfield_value_y =
$marcrecord->field('010')->subfield("a");
}
$template->param(fillinput => 1,
index =>
$query->param('index')."",
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[Koha-cvs] CVS: koha/value_builder unimarc_field_4XX.pl,1.3,1.4,
Henri-Damien LAURENT <=